One effective approach is to register your number on the National Do Not Call Registry. This federal database restricts telemarketers from calling personal and business lines for a period of five years. Additionally, utilizing specialized call-blocking apps or software can significantly reduce the volume of unwanted calls by identifying and automatically filtering out known scammer numbers.
